Precision United: Engineering Excellence Across Every Brand

REPORT TO SHAREHOLDERS
I am pleased to report on the accomplishments and performance of Hurco
Companies, Inc. during the 2023    scal year. Building upon the successful
strides made in 2022, where we experienced increased demand for
automation and advanced manufacturing technologies, this past year has
once again demonstrated our resilience and commitment to innovation
that promotes signi   cant product line growth to position us for future
success.
Despite the initial uncertainty in demand witnessed in the global
machine tool market at the beginning of 2023, Hurco remained steadfast
in its dedication to innovation and investment in new and advanced
technologies. Throughout the year, we navigated challenging conditions
in key machine tool markets such as the U.S., China, and Germany.
Nevertheless, our divisions in smaller European markets, including Italy
and the United Kingdom, experienced higher sales, driven by strong
customer interest and demand for Hurco machines.
As we concluded the    scal year, our company achieved remarkable
fourth-quarter sales, signaling a positive trajectory that hopefully
foreshadows a more general and sustainable market recovery. This
success is underpinned by our strong balance sheet and liquidity,
positioning us to be both opportunistic and prepared to capitalize on the
upside of the market cycle when it unfolds.
Fiscal year 2023 serves as a testament to our unwavering dedication
to innovation and continuous research and development. We are proud
to highlight signi   cant advancements in our industry-leading WinMax  
control software for Hurco CNC machines. These updates not only
simplify the user experience but also enhance operational ef   ciency.
Furthermore, a substantial update to UltiMonitor, our Extended Shop
Floor IoT platform, now incorporates productivity monitoring and Overall
Equipment Effectiveness (OEE), providing our customers with advanced
tools to drive immediate operational transparency, ef   ciency, and
productivity.
The Milltronics brand achieved a signi   cant milestone with the
introduction of the INSPIRE V11 control. Built on decades of innovation,
this state-of-the-art technology enhances cutting performance,
precision, and surface    nish while providing a user-friendly interface.
We successfully relocated Milltronics    corporate headquarters to a
new facility in Indianapolis, which will allow us to leverage resources
and expertise to expedite product development and better support the
Milltronics brand on a national and global scale moving forward.
A pivotal element of our success in recent years lies in the expansion
of our product portfolio across our three brands     Hurco, Takumi, and
Milltronics. This expansion has resulted in increased machine capacity,
capabilities, and throughput, featuring faster speeds, improved torque,
and larger travels across all brands in numerous models.
Our participation at the European Machine tool exhibition in Hannover,
Germany, provided a platform to reconnect with customers and
distributors from all over the world. It also allowed us to showcase the
advancements of ProCobots, our automation technology subsidiary.
The seamless integration of ProCobots automation with Hurco CNC
machines and controls has positioned us uniquely to address the labor
shortage constraining our customers    growth potential. Notable sales
growth for ProCobots automation solutions across our divisions in
the U.K., U.S., France, and Germany underscores the success of these
initiatives.
Looking ahead, our commitment to technological leadership is evident
in the groundwork laid by our engineers in 2023. Hurco is poised
to lead the industry in commercializing emerging technologies,
integrating automation, and leveraging arti   cial intelligence (AI) to
transform manufacturing. Our goal is to provide our customers with
sophisticated, accessible products that empower them to navigate
both current and future challenges.
The pillars of our success are anchored in software and product
innovation, ef   cient machine tool design and manufacturing, targeted
expansion of products and markets, and strategic acquisitions. The
complete vertical integration of the CNC machine, control, software,
and automation is what sets Hurco apart. This unique level of control
over the complete software and hardware machining environment
arms us with a distinctive opportunity to develop technology that truly
simpli   es complex processes     ultimately enhancing our customers   
ef   ciency and pro   tability.
On behalf of everyone at Hurco, I extend heartfelt thanks to our
shareholders for the trust you place in us as conscientious stewards
of your investment. I express gratitude to our Board of Directors for
their insight, guidance, and encouragement. Sincere appreciation
goes to our customers for their loyalty and continued support, and a
special thank you to our employees for their dedication, talent, and
commitment.
As a worldwide leader in our industry, we are committed to sustaining
our strategic endeavors, driving innovation, simplifying complexity,
and facilitating automation. Our mission is to be a global partner to
those who contribute not only to solving the demands of today but also
the needs of the future.

HURCO     MIND OVER METAL  
Hurco CNC machines are powered by proprietary technology that
increases customer productivity and pro   tability. We provide customers
with reliable machine tools equipped with sophisticated technologies that
simplify complex processes. The integrated Hurco control is the most
versatile in the industry, supporting both industry standard programming
and conversational programming.
MILLTRONICS     Let   s Invent
Milltronics CNC machines are equipped with an interactive computer
control system that is compatible with G-codes and M-codes generated
from CAD/CAM software and conversational visual-aid programming.
The Milltronics brand includes seven product lines of general purpose
CNC mills and lathes. The Milltronics line is designed for excellent value
with more standard features for the price versus other market leaders.
When precision matters.
TAKUMI     WHEN PRECISION MATTERS   
Takumi CNC machines are designed and built for high ef   ciency milling
and high level precision. Equipped with control systems such as Fanuc   ,
Siemens   , Mitsubishi   , and Heidenhain   .
LCM PRECISION TECHNOLOGY
LCM designs and manufactures advanced
components for machine tools, such as
rotary tables, tilt tables, swivel heads, and
electro-mechanical spindles.
